Cigarette smoking has been linked strongly to the following illnesses: heart disease stroke hypertension (high blood pressure) other diseases of blood vessels (such as poor circulation in the legs) and aortic aneurysms (potentially life-threatening disruptions in the wall of the aorta) respiratory illness, including the following: lung cancer emphysema bronchitis pneumonia cancers, including: lip or mouth pharynx or larynx (voice box) esophagus (food pipe) stomach pancreas kidney urinary bladder cervix ovary peptic ulcer disease burns What Are the Signs and Symptoms of Smoking vs

A direct comparison of the percentage increase in absolute lifetime risk of all alcohol and tobacco-related cancers for smoking ten cigarettes per week, or drinking ten units of alcohol per week revealed that low levels of smoking carried the greatest risk for men (2.1% AR per ten cigarettes, 1.0% AR per ten units of alcohol), with the risk spread throughout the smoking-related cancers
